How often should you get an oil change?
Follow the 2016 Chevrolet Tahoe owner recommendations: typically every 5,000–7,500 miles for conventional oil or up to 10,000 miles for full synthetic, depending on driving conditions. Severe use—towing the Tahoe’s 8,400 lb capacity, frequent short trips, or extreme temperatures—means more frequent changes to protect engine components. How much oil does a 2016 Chevrolet Tahoe need?
The 2016 Chevrolet Tahoe with the 5.3L V8 typically requires approximately 6 quarts (check the owner’s manual for exact specifications and fill procedures).
